Early voting has gotten off to a very light start in the statewide Democratic Party primary election runoff which began Monday. As of late Tuesday afternoon, Dawson County Clerk Clare Christy said, only one person had voted here. Originally scheduled for May 26, the runoff was delayed by Gov. Greg Abbott until July 14 due to the COVID-19 pandemic. In Dawson County, that runoff election features only two statewide races. Mary “MJ” Hegar and Royce West are vying for the Democratic nomination for U.S. Senator. Seeking the party nomination for Railroad Commissioner are Roberto R “Beto”Alonzo and Chrysta Castañeda.
